MINUSES that immediately catch your eye: 1) There is NO drinking water in the rooms (this is in the desert then), there is not even a minibar, that is, a refrigerator available, but it is completely empty and not even plugged into the outlet. . 2) in the bar from drinks, water (in coolers) and powdered drinks (it’s better not to give children - allergies are guaranteed! ) cola, fanta BEHIND the bar counter, only the bartender pours, in the central restaurant the same thing. . Of the alcohol in the bar on the beach, only beer and that's it... by the pool and in the lobby there is also rum, whiskey, vodka in cocktails. . cocktails are simple: rum-cola... well, ice... no lime. . no decorations. . no liqueurs…no syrups…wine ONLY in the restaurant during lunch and dinner…no bars! even in the lobby bar. . there are no natural juices... even for a fee... 3) there are practically no fruits... cut oranges, tangerines, peeled bananas in sweetened water. . even quince and then cut. . melon in the morning in pieces and as decorations... a few pomegranates, also disassembled... well, not even apples... not to mention strawberries. . although in the minimarket at the hotel 1 kg is only $ 2. . 4) the range of food is not very large and varied, from meat: either chicken and fish or beef and fish. . but the truth is of excellent quality (What is, is), of course you won’t leave hungry. . 5) go to the beach on foot for 15 minutes or by bus for 10 minutes (you must definitely take tickets at the reception... runs every 15 minutes). . Well, we went exclusively on foot... firstly, it is useful... secondly, you can walk through the territory of 5 *-ki. . interesting  . . you need to look for good places on the beach with mushroom tables (we usually occupied the second, third "level" - this is actually a 5 * territory), but there are always free sunbeds. . 6) you can’t go into the sea from the beach! even up to the knee! Only from the pontoon! You can't stand on coral reefs! Not for a minute! That is, in the water, only swim, jumped into the water or went down the shaky ladder and no respite. . there to correct the mask or fins. . nothing like this! only afloat. . this is closely monitored by special boys who sit on chairs on pontoons and whistle at the slightest approach to the corals. . undoubtedly they are needed - to keep order... so that especially zealous tourists do not try to feed the fish. . tear off corals. . well, just do for safety... but this is the first time I meet. . not to get up. . and it cannot be said that the corals are unique (as everywhere) or, for example, there are a lot of sea urchins. . in the end there are special shoes... well, no-no!! ! For those who feel insecure in the water like swimmers or children, for example, there is little good... 7) in the hotel 90% of Russians and Ukrainians... there are very few foreigners... this is also a minus, since it would be nice to dilute our compatriots... well, respectively, and drinking... showdowns. . scandals at night in the rooms are also present... 8) no Wi-Fi. . Internet for a fee... Now the PROS: 1) the rooms are not bad…. and clean... 2) we arrived late at 21-00, but settled in 5 minutes. . good numbers. . convenient location. . without additional incentives. . 3) there is a safe in every room… 4) they clean it… linen and towels are changed… even without a tip… if there are mosquitoes in the room, tell the reception, they will process it, no problems… no flies, ants, moths. . air conditioners work... TV-4 Russian programs (if you have time to watch). . 5) volleyball, billiards, water polo, darts, pin-pong. . gym. . exercises-aqua aerobics. . dancing. . karaoke (girls animators Natasha from Tambov and Masha from Chelyabinsk try very hard, everyone will help, tell you, even just chatting is always happy) 6) you can go for a walk in Savoy, not far from the hotel there is a street of boutique cafes... there is even a cinema. . and Wi-Fi is free in cafes…fun. . but it's really expensive ; -)- bargain 7) One pool is cold, the second is heated, good water slides. . 8) and of course the gorgeous warm Red Sea! fish of all colors, colors and sizes!
